La Carte et le territoire (French pronunciation: English: The Map and the Territory) is a novel by the French author Michel Houellebecq. It was published on September 4, 2010 by Flammarion and received the Prix Goncourt, the most prestigious French literary prize, in 2010. "The Map and the Territory" was the fifth novel by Michel Houellebecq. It was published five years after his prior novel, The Possibility of an Island. La Carte et le territoire was among the most eagerly awaited and discussed novels of the 2010 literary season in France. The first printing was 120,000 copies, as announced by the publisher.

XCiTés is the Flamingo book of new French writing, edited by Georgia de Chamberet, published in 2000. Conceived of following France's World Cup win and during the height of the French music boom typified by Daft Punk and Air, the anthology showcased an array of young French writers. In particular, it pre-saged the talents of Michel Houellebecq and Frédéric Beigbeder. In addition to writers Agnès Desarthe, Marie Desplechin, Mounsi, Tonino Benacquista, Guillaume Dustan and Virginie Despentes, it also featured contributions from Mathieu Kassovitz and Marcel Desailly.
